Output 314391513142cfea0b62191316e4fe965918c0d5af413324e7eaa8ec415330be:6

value
4200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dad3e94ebb5cde8d741d73ca6bd062b3f4a312ad OP_EQUAL
address
ACPKq4u6345tvvJuFeSYvu1brb5Mpow7nS
transaction
314391513142cfea0b62191316e4fe965918c0d5af413324e7eaa8ec415330be